Volvic has appointed HeyHuman to handle a major brand activation and shopper marketing campaign which will launch next spring.
The agency, previously called Billington Cartmel, has been briefed by the Danone Waters brand to develop a core sales-driving promotion alongside a broader brand campaign aimed at bringing the forthcoming brand positioning to life.
The brand campaign will be activated via experiential, social, in-store and an array of supporting media channels, as well as further reinventing and strengthening Volvic’s involvement in the UK edition of Tough Mudder, the outdoor endurance sport competition.
HeyHuman managing director Alex Young said: “We are extremely proud and really thrilled to be appointed the agency of choice for Volvic. This partnership is the beginning of a really exciting journey for the brand and we are keen to make the Volvic brand promise resonate to an even greater degree with consumers, through some really strong work.”
The appointment strenthens HeyHuman’s existing relationship with Danone; its other clients include Sony Mobile, Unilever, Diageo, Mars, Morrisons, Suntory, and Superdrug.
The group changed its name from Billington Cartmell in March, as part of non-executive chairman Rupert Howell’s strategy to move it away from its sales promotion roots. It recently hired adland new business specialist Helen Weisinger to work for both HeyHuman and sister agency Brave.
